(TI writes:)

This collection of works, which will be presented over the next six months, is inspired by this drawing.

This is a work that my friend CT (Chiaki Tamura), a former fashion designer, drew when she was a student living in Paris.

It was originally a single piece of work, but for some reason she took it apart and reconstructed it herself twenty some years after.

When I saw this work, I wondered if I could use the idea of 'taking a piece of work apart and reconstructing it' in a piece of music.

When I talked to TM about this, he told me that he had also just seen an exhibition of Cubism at the time and had a renewed interest in Cubism and Impressionism artists and paintings, and we decided to connect this with my story about the paintings and use these as the basic concept for the piece.

Throughout the series, CT has been working on visuals and collages, as well as title ideas and sound suggestions.
